An example of an adjusting entry is revenue which has been billed but not paid yet. (A)

What is an adjusting entry?

In accounting/accountancy, adjusting entries are journal entries usually made at the end of an accounting period to allocate income and expenditure to the period in which they actually occurred.

What is revenue?

Revenue is the income of an organization and a substantial nature.

What is a bill?

Bill is an invoice that a commercial document issued by a seller to a buyer relating to a sale transaction and indicating the products

A trader has a portfolio worth $5 million that mirrors the performance of a stock index. The stock index is currently 1,250. Futures contracts trade on the index with one contract being on 250 times the index. To remove market risk from the portfolio the trader should

Answers

Answer:

A short futures position is required

Explanation:

Missing word "short or long in the forward or futures market?"

Worth of portfolio = $5 million

Stock is currently index = 1,250

The number of contract required is therefore:

==> {$5,000,000} / {1,250*250}

==> 16 contracts

So, in order to remove market risk from the portfolio, the trader should sell 16 contracts. 1 futures contract protects a portfolio worth 312,500 (1250*250).

In order to remove the market risk, there is need to gain on the contracts when the market declines. A short futures position of 16 contracts is therefore required..

The bond market is where investors go to trade (buy and sell) debt securities, prominently bonds, which may be issued by corporations or governments. The bond market is also known as the debt or the credit market. Securities sold on the bond market are all various forms of debt. By buying a bond, credit, or debt security, you are lending money for a set period and charging interest—the same way a bank does to its debtors.

The bond market provides investors with a steady, albeit nominal, source of regular income. In some cases, such as Treasury bonds issued by the federal government, investors receive biannual interest payments.   Many investors choose to hold bonds in their portfolios as a way to save for retirement, for their children's education, or other long-term needs.

Investors have a wide range of research and analysis tools to get more information on bonds. Investopedia is one source, breaking down the basics of the market and the different types of securities available. Other resources include Yahoo! Finance's Bond Center and Morningstar. They provide up-to-date data, news, analysis, and research. Investors can also get more specific details about bond offerings through their brokerage accounts.

A mortgage bond is a type of security backed by pooled mortgages, paying interest to the holder monthly, quarterly, or semi-annually.

Where Bonds Are Traded

The bond market does not have a centralized location to trade, meaning bonds mainly sell over the counter (OTC). As such, individual investors do not typically participate in the bond market. Those who do, include large institutional investors like pension funds foundations, and endowments, as well as investment banks, hedge funds, and asset management firms. Individual investors who wish to invest in bonds may do so through a bond fund managed by an asset manager. Many brokerages now also allow individual investors direct access to corporate bond issues, Treasuries, munis, and CDs.

New securities are put up for sale on the primary market, and any subsequent trading takes place on the secondary market, where investors buy and sell securities they already own. These fixed-income securities range from bonds to bills to notes. By providing these securities on the bond market, issuers can get the funding they need for projects or other expenses needed.
